D. Word Problems
- A rope is 3 meters long. A piece 1 meter 50 cm is cut. How much rope is left?
- A milk bottle contains 2 liters. If 750 ml is poured out, how much milk is left?
- A bag of rice weighs 5 kg. If 2 kg is used, how much rice remains?
- A pencil is 15 cm long. A sharpener removes 2 cm. What is the new length of the pencil?
